To evaluate the tools we find on the Internet, we could use ready-made rubrics or prepare our own, with specific criteria that measure the extent to which: • the software is aligned the goals/standards of the curriculum (assessing the content we develop using the tool or the content that the tool already provides) • students engage and interact with the content/tool • participants interact with each other (e.g., especially if the tool is used for collaboration) • students use and/or build higher order thinking skills • assistance/support exists (e.g., documents, chats, links to external websites, additional material) within the tool • students’ progress can be tracked/monitored • activity reports are available
